Republican control of Congress and the White House enabled the July 2025 One Big Beautiful Bill Act, which permanently extended most 2017 Tax Cuts and Jobs Act individual rates and brackets but left long-term capital gains rates unchanged at 0/15/20 percent plus the 3.8 percent Net Investment Income Tax. Subsequent 2026 proposals to index gains for inflation or expand the primary residence exclusion have generated discussion among administration officials yet face narrow legislative windows before the November midterms, procedural hurdles in the Ways and Means and Senate Finance committees, and concerns over added debt. No rate reduction or indexing adjustment has cleared Congress as of September 2026, supporting traders’ consensus that a federal cut will not occur by year-end.

A qualifying change does not need to apply to all taxpayers or all long-term capital gains. Legislation will be sufficient to resolve this market to "Yes" if it directly reduces or eliminates federal tax owed on long-term capital gains for individuals generally or for a defined class of taxpayers or gains, including through a tax rate reduction, exemption or exclusion, change in applicable thresholds, change in how basis or gains are calculated, or another statutory mechanism. The qualifying change can take effect outside of this market's timeframe.
Temporary reductions or breaks will count. Changes that only defer when tax is paid, or that reduce a taxpayer's overall federal tax liability without specifically changing the taxation or calculation of long-term capital gains, will not count.
The primary resolution source for this market will be official information from the US government, however a consensus of credible reporting will also be used.
